Output ef3e04e182caba2738015211c0a70773a966158827669a9da145ed9a1e364012:3

value
39642
script pubkey
OP_0 OP_PUSHBYTES_20 8cf1cdc22c0e0b5b365c705c86058fb5a5f31bea
address
bc1q3ncums3vpc94kdjuwpwgvpv0kkjlxxl268n5px
transaction
ef3e04e182caba2738015211c0a70773a966158827669a9da145ed9a1e364012